i have posted this questions and now i am updating my experience , although
i have failed because of the OEQ , but i can say it was manageable if you
have a time to study , in my case it was introduced a month prior to my exam
, i have focused on the new tech and then got 2 questions in the new tech
which i answered and 2 old tech questions which i missed . so please study
all the blue print topics , READ , READ and READ
it is worth 4 points only and if you fail / fail
you can go back and front before the 30 min elapse or submit your questions
the remaining time you can invest in your lab

> I did the RS exam this month and it was declared on the booklet that OEQ
> follows a FAIL/PASS grading, and if you pass you will get 4 points, if you
> fail, you fail the entire exam. You need to get 3 correct questions to pass
> and they will only show you the oeq performance if you fail, i.e 0%, 25% or
> 50%. If you get 75%, which means a passing grade, you will see 100%,
> regardless if you got 75% or 100%. Of course, you only see performance
> percentage if you fail the exam globally, otherwise the you see the sacred
> number.
